We report the synthesis and full characterization of dinuclear complexes with the bridging ligand phenanthroline-5,6-dithiolate (phendt2–) featuring the [Ru(bpy)2]2+ or Ir(ppy)2]+ fragment at the diimine donor center and the [Ni(dppe)]2+ or [Pt(phen)]2+ complex moiety at the dithiolate group. The molecular structures of the mononuclear complexes [(C5H5)2Ti(S,S′-phendt)] and [(ppy)2Ir{N,N′-phendt-(C2H4CN)2}](PF6) as well as the dinuclear complex [(C5H5)(PPh3)Ru(phendt)Ni(dppe)](PF6) determined by X-ray diffraction (XRD) studies are compared. Photophysical studies with mononuclear [(bpy)2Ru{phendt-(C2H4CN)2}]2+ and [(ppy)2Ir{phendt-(C2H4CN)2}]+ as well as dinuclear [(bpy)2Ru(phendt)Ni(dppe)]2+ and [(ppy)2Ir(phendt)Ni(dppe)]+ uncovered an effective luminescence quenching in the dinuclear complexes. Lifetime measurements at room temperature, steady-state measurements at low temperature, electrochemical investigations, and DFT calculations provide evidence for a very efficient energy transfer from the Ru/Ir to the Ni complex moiety with a rate constant k > 5 × 109 s–1. In comparison, the [Ru]phendt[Ni] complex displays a higher quenching efficiency with reduced excited state lifetime, whereas the [Ir]phendt[Ni] complex is characterized by an unaltered lifetime of the thermally equilibrated excited state.
